How Fexolert 120mg Tablet works:
Allerhist 120mg tablets are classified as antihistamines. They counteract histamine, a substance triggering inflammation and its related symptoms including itching, redness, swelling, and irritation.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The interaction of alcohol with Fexolert 120mg tablets is uncertain; seek medical advice before combining them.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Fexolert 120mg tablets during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scant, animal studies indicate potential harm to the fetus. A physician will assess the potential benefits against possible risks prior to prescribing. Seek medical advice.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
The 120mg Fexolert tablet is considered safe for breastfeeding mothers. Research in humans indicates negligible transfer of the medication into breast milk, posing no identified risk to infants. Minimal drug presence in breast milk and the absence of drowsiness-inducing effects suggest no negative consequences for breastfed babies.
DrivingSAFE
Driving ability is typically unaffected by Fexolert 120mg Tablets. Nevertheless, it's advisable to confirm the absence of drowsiness or dizziness before driving or using machinery.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with kidney impairment should use Fexolert 120mg t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Physician consultation is advised. Severe drowsiness may occur in those with advanced kidney failure.
LiverS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
The use of Fexolert 120mg tablets in patients with liver conditions is likely safe. Available evidence indicates dose modification may not be necessary, however, physician consultation is recommended.
What if you forget to take Fexolert 120mg Tablet :
Should you forget a Fexolert 120mg Tablet dose, administer it promptly.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ing pattern. Avoid taking a double dose.
